Gate Realignment
Heath’s defining soil problem is the Blackland Prairie clay—specifically the Houston Black clay variant underlying Rockwall County. This stuff swells like a sponge in wet seasons and shrinks hard as concrete in drought, heaving brick pillar footings enough to throw swing gates two inches out of plumb. We’ve seen it repeatedly: a gate that “just started dragging” is almost always foundation movement, not hinge wear. We realign the gate, shim or re-pour the footing if needed, and only then address hardware. Fix the clay shift first, or you’ll be calling someone back in six months.

Weld Repair
Ornamental iron gates in Heath take a beating from lake humidity, especially on west-facing lots catching full afternoon sun followed by evening moisture off Ray Hubbard. Rust blooms at weld points first; left alone, it hollows out the joint. Our in-house welding capability means we cut out the rot, fabricate matching pieces, and weld on-site. Rust Treatment
Rust isn’t cosmetic on a gate—it’s structural. Heath’s combination of humidity, occasional road salt from winter storms, and iron’s natural vulnerability means we treat rust as a preventive repair, not just a paint job. We grind to bare metal, treat with rust converter, and match custom finishes where the original coating has failed. For lakefront properties, we also evaluate whether stainless-steel hardware upgrades make sense long-term.
Hinge Repair
Ornamental iron hinges on Heath’s estate gates corrode predictably: the pin seizes, the barrel cracks, or the weld to the frame fails. We stock heavy-duty replacement hinges rated for the gate’s actual weight—no undersized box-store hardware—and we align them precisely so the gate doesn’t torque the new hinges out of true within a year.

Common Gate Repair Problems We See in Heath Homes
- Lake-humidity circuit board corrosion. Gate operators on the west side of Lake Ray Hubbard—especially lakefront and lake-view lots—show corroded circuit boards 2–3 years ahead of their rated lifespan. The persistent moisture off the water finds its way into standard enclosures through vent holes and gasket gaps.
- Clay-heave gate binding. Houston Black clay swells and shrinks dramatically under Heath’s brick pillar footings, throwing swing gates out of plumb and causing them to drag or bind against stops. This is a foundation problem masquerading as a gate problem.
- Ice storm damage to exposed systems. North Texas ice storms snap photo-eye wiring and freeze hydraulic operators on Heath’s exposed estate driveways. The rural-style setbacks here mean gates sit in open wind fetch with no structure to break ice accumulation.
- Ornamental iron hinge corrosion. Decorative iron hinges on Heath’s custom entries corrode at the barrel and pin, accelerated by humidity and occasional fertilizer or irrigation overspray from manicured landscaping.
Pricing for Gate Repair in Heath, TX
Here’s what gate repair costs in Heath’s market:
| Service |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Hinge repair or replacement | $180–$320 |
| Post realignment (clay heave) | $280–$550 |
| Weld repair with rust treatment | $240–$480 |
| Gate realignment (includes diagnosis) | $200–$420 |
| Lock repair or replacement | $160–$290 |
| Operator circuit board replacement | $340–$650 |
| NEMA-4 sealed enclosure upgrade | $180–$350 (added to board replacement) |
What moves the needle: gate size and weight, whether we need to address underlying foundation shift before hardware work, and whether the operator needs a standard or sealed enclosure. Lakefront properties in Heath often benefit from the NEMA-4 upgrade—we quote it as standard for those addresses, not a hidden add-on. Every estimate is free and itemized.
